adding new LCARStrek skin
[themes.git] / LCARStrek / skin / LCARStrek / communicator / button.css
diff --git a/LCARStrek/skin/LCARStrek/communicator/button.css b/LCARStrek/skin/LCARStrek/communicator/button.css
new file mode 100644 (file)
index 0000000..21a3812
--- /dev/null
@@ -0,0 +1,105 @@
+/*
+ * The contents of this file are subject to the Netscape Public
+ * License Version 1.1 (the "License"); you may not use this file
+ * except in compliance with the License. You may obtain a copy of
+ * the License at http://www.mozilla.org/NPL/
+ *
+ * Software distributed under the License is distributed on an "AS
+ * IS" basis, WITHOUT WARRANTY OF ANY KIND, either express or
+ * implied. See the License for the specific language governing
+ * rights and limitations under the License.
+ *
+ * The Original Code is Mozilla Communicator client code, released
+ * March 31, 1998.
+ *
+ * The Initial Developer of the Original Code is Netscape
+ * Communications Corporation. Portions created by Netscape are
+ * Copyright (C) 1998-1999 Netscape Communications Corporation. All
+ * Rights Reserved.
+ *
+ * Contributor(s):
+ *
+ */
+
+/* ==== button.css ==========================================================
+   == Styles for special buttons in the Communicator suite.
+   ========================================================================== */
+
+@namespace url("http://www.mozilla.org/keymaster/gatekeeper/there.is.only.xul");
+
+/* ::::: large toolbar buttons ::::: */
+
+.toolbarbutton-1,
+.toolbarbutton-1 > .toolbarbutton-menubutton-box > .toolbarbutton-menubutton-button
+{
+  min-width           : 36px;
+  min-height          : 36px;
+/*  font-size           : smaller; */
+  -moz-box-orient     : vertical;
+}
+
+.toolbarbutton-1[type="menu-button"] {
+  -moz-box-orient     : horizontal;
+}
+
+.toolbarbutton-1 > .toolbarbutton-box,
+.toolbarbutton-1 > .toolbarbutton-menubutton-box > .toolbarbutton-menubutton-button > .toolbarbutton-box,
+.toolbarbutton-1[open="true"] > .toolbarbutton-menubutton-box > .toolbarbutton-menubutton-button > .toolbarbutton-box,
+.toolbarbutton-1[disabled="true"]:hover:active > .toolbarbutton-box,
+.toolbarbutton-1[disabled="true"][buttondown="true"] > .toolbarbutton-menubutton-box > .toolbarbutton-menubutton-button > .toolbarbutton-box
+{
+  padding             : 1px;
+}
+
+.toolbarbutton-1:hover:active > .toolbarbutton-box,
+.toolbarbutton-1[open="true"] > .toolbarbutton-box,
+.toolbarbutton-1[buttondown="true"] > .toolbarbutton-menubutton-box > .toolbarbutton-menubutton-button > .toolbarbutton-box
+{
+  padding             : 2px 0px 0px 2px;
+}
+
+.toolbarbutton-1[type="menu"] > .toolbarbutton-box > .toolbarbutton-dropmarker {
+  display: none;
+}
+
+/* ::::: normal buttons on toolbars ::::: */
+
+.button-toolbar {
+  -moz-user-focus     : ignore;
+  min-width           : 0px;
+  max-width             : 10em;
+  background-color    : transparent;
+}  
+
+/*  
+.button-toolbar > .button-box > .button-box-2,
+.button-toolbar > .button-box > .button-box-2 > .button-box-text {
+  margin: none;
+  border: none !important;
+  padding: 0px 2px;
+}
+*/
+
+.button-toolbar > .button-box > .button-icon {
+  margin-right: 3px;
+}
+
+.button-toolbar > .button-box > .button-text {
+  margin-right: 1px;
+}  
+
+/* ::::: reorder buttons ::::: */
+
+.reorder-up {
+  min-width           : 0px;
+}    
+
+.reorder-down {
+  min-width           : 0px;
+}    
+
+.reorder-up > .button-internal-box > .button-icon,
+.reorder-down > .button-internal-box > .button-icon {
+  margin              : 0;
+  padding             : 0;
+}